Picked up this book because the review I read compared Lucy Kevin to Norah Roberts. Unfortunately this couldn't be further from the truth and I can only imagine the reviewer was either a family member or the author herself!
The main characters were completely underdeveloped and the speed with which their romance progressed nearly gave me whiplash.
The heroine was so riddled with "teen angst" that it was impossible to take her seriously as a lead character. I don't think I've ever met (or read about) an adult female with worse self-esteem. She much more closely resembled a 14 year old girl and I was never remotely convinced she could have owned her own restaurant - even a failing one.
Research was also obviously FAR from the author's thoughts as she wrote this. It was readily apparent that the author knows nothing about restaurant ownership or wedding planning, nor did she research either subject to fill in the gaps.
First and last novel I will read by this particular author...

The Wedding gift by Lucy Kevin is a love story that explores how our childhoods can effect our adult lives. The two main characters in the book both have childhoods where they are discouraged from being themselves. They are both encouraged to conform to what their parents think is best for them. One grows up making their own decisions despite the family censure. The other, fearing they really are incapable, goes into adulthood taking no risks and being very unhappy and unfulfilled. The Wedding Gift tells the story of how they meet, how that meeting brings out the best in both of them, the trials they have to go through to find the acceptance and love they never really had before.
